The Molar Express is Coming to Bristol
East Bay Community Action Program is offering dental services in Bristol for children, ages 2 to 21, by appointment in July

East Bay Community Action Program is pleased to announce it is offering dental services in Bristol for children, ages 2 to 21 years of age, during the month of July 2024. Services will be provided by appointment only aboard The Molar Express, a 40-foot long, specially designed dental office on wheels that travels to local communities providing preventive and restorative dental care for children.
The Molar Express will be at the Bristol Town Beach in Colt State Park from 8:00am to 4:00pm on the following dates: Tuesday, July 2; Wednesday, July 10; Thursday, July 11; Friday, July 12; and Friday, July 26. Children ages 2 to 17 must be accompanied by a parent or guardian. Most insurances are accepted, and no one will be denied services due to inability to pay. To schedule an appointment, call 401-847-7821, ext. 1512. Appointments are required. No walk-in services will be available.
The Molar Express is part of EBCAP’s Community Dental Program for children and is made possible by a grant from Ronald McDonald House Charities of Eastern New England. EBCAP shares the Molar Express with Comprehensive Community Action Program in Cranston and Thundermist Health Center in Woonsocket to bring essential dental services to communities throughout Rhode Island.

East Bay Community Action Program is a private, non-profit 501 (c) (3) corporation that provides a wide array of health and human services to the residents of Rhode Island’s East Bay, including the municipalities of Barrington, Bristol, East Providence, Jamestown, Little Compton, Middletown, Newport, Portsmouth, Tiverton, and Warren.
